The case of the petitioners, in nutshell, is that the machineries in question have been purchased from respondent No. 4 for a sum of Rs. 5,00,000/-. According to the petitioners, the machineries were initially purchased and owned by respondent No. 4 since calendar year 1998 and were used for the purposes of business of respondent No. 4. That the said machineries have been sold as scrap as per invoice appearing at Annexure-C by respondent No. 4 in favour of the petitioners. Proceeding on the assumption, that whatever is stated is correct, it would apply only qua respondent No. 4, and for this, in absence of any factual foundation to establish a link between the petitioners and respondent No. 4, or an averment supported by any evidence to the effect that the transaction is not at an arm's length, the petitioners cannot be made to suffer by detention and seizure of the machineries of the petitioners.
